Output f4b43643ec751616dd48a03f64a0c6c357ab368961c85d8577bf46fe83a7acff:26

value
3186739
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 b5ba201b0b5b1065646179ed4de59abfce59c385f83ad272525b24e33525fb3d
address
tb1pkkazqxcttvgx2erp08k5mev6hl89nsu9lqadyujjtvjwxdf9lv7sqe9lac
transaction
f4b43643ec751616dd48a03f64a0c6c357ab368961c85d8577bf46fe83a7acff
confirmations
24445
spent
true